My Buying Guides on Gifts For A Teacher Graduation

1. I Start by Thinking About the Teacher’s Style

When I choose a graduation gift for a teacher, I first think about their personality and teaching style. Some teachers love practical gifts they can use every day, while others appreciate something sentimental or decorative. I’ve found that the best gift feels personal, not generic.

2. I Look for Something Meaningful and Appreciative

A teacher graduation gift should show gratitude. I usually look for items that say “thank you” in a thoughtful way, such as a handwritten note, a custom keepsake, or a small item with an inspiring message. In my experience, teachers value heartfelt gifts more than expensive ones.

3. I Keep Practicality in Mind

I like gifts that can actually be used. Teachers often appreciate items like reusable drinkware, desk organizers, journals, or tote bags. I’ve noticed that practical gifts tend to get more daily use and feel more worthwhile.

4. I Consider Personalization

Personalized gifts always stand out to me. Adding the teacher’s name, graduation year, or a short message can make even a simple gift feel special. I think personalization adds a warm touch that makes the gift memorable.

5. I Choose Gifts That Match the Occasion

Since graduation is a big milestone, I try to select something that feels celebratory. I look for gifts that symbolize success, new beginnings, or future growth. In my opinion, graduation-themed gifts work best when they celebrate both the achievement and the next chapter.

6. I Set a Comfortable Budget

I always decide on a budget before shopping. A thoughtful gift does not need to be expensive, and I’ve learned that presentation matters just as much as price. Even a modest gift can feel special when it is wrapped nicely and given with sincerity.

7. I Pay Attention to Quality

I prefer gifts that are well-made and durable. Teachers use their belongings often, so quality matters. I usually avoid items that look fragile or overly trendy, and instead choose something that will last.

8. I Think About Presentation

I believe the way a gift is presented can make a big difference. A simple box, ribbon, or gift bag can elevate the experience. I also like including a card, because a personal message makes the gift feel complete.

9. I Keep It Appropriate and Professional

When buying for a teacher, I make sure the gift feels respectful and suitable. I avoid anything too personal or overly flashy. I’ve found that thoughtful, professional gifts are usually the safest and most appreciated choice.
